Bordetella pertussis growth phases during homogenous batch dynamic cultivation in the liquid medium as well as during the static cultivation on the solid medium were established. The maximal activity of agglutination reaction with antisera to B. pertussis agglutinogens 1, 2, and 3 was detected in bacterial culture at the end of exponential phase of growth. The activity of agglutination reaction decreased when cultures in stationary and death phases were used. During transition from exponential to death phase level of antibodies to agglutinogen 2 decreased by4 - 32 times. 2 - 4-fold decrease of antibodies level was observed when antiserum to agglutinogen 3 was used. Activity of agglutination reaction with antiserum to agglutinogen 1 was high and did not depend from phase of growth. When polyvalent antiserum to B. pertussis was used 4-fold decrease of antibody titers was observed in parallel with change of growth phases. Sera from rabbits immunized with B. pertussis cultures from the middle of exponential growth phase, the end of this phase, and begin of the death phase had high (maximal) level of agglutinating antibodies (6400), which was detected on 101 day after immunization with the former culture and on 31 day after immunization with either of the two latter cultures. To the end of experiment (292 day) titers decreased to 800, 3200, and 1600 respectively. These findings confirm an advisability of use of exponential growth culture for immunization of rabbits in order to obtain highly active diagnostic antisera to B. pertussis.

Cultures of Bordetella pertussis from phases of exponential growth, retarded growth and from stationary phase were obtained during periodic dynamic cultivation. Preparations for intravenous immunization of rabbits were made from these cultures. Levels of IgG to pertussis toxin, cell walls preparations from 12 bacterial species, 4 organo-specific antigens, and 7 organospecific human antigens were measured in obtained sera. It was shown that higher levels of IgG to pertussis toxin were found in sera of rabbits immunized with cultures from exponential growth phase whereas decrease of this level in 8 times was observed in sera of rabbits immunized with cultures from retarded growth phase or end of stationary phase. After immunization with culture from exponential growth phase increase of IgG levels to cross-reactive antigens was not observed compared to levels of these antibodies in control sera obtained before immunization. After immunization with cultures from retarded growth phase or end of stationary phase increase of IgG levels to preparations of cell walls of Staphylococcus aureus, S. epidermidis, Pseudomonas aeruginosa, Klebsiella pneumoniae, to denaturated DNA, elastin, and renal and liver microsomal fractions was detected compared to control sera. Described data can substantiate usefulness of obtaining the most specific diagnostic sera and test-systems using cultures of B. pertussis from the phase of exponential growth.

Experimental whole-culture oral polyvalent meningococcal vaccines against serogroups A, B and C consisting of three monovalent components in different proportions have been developed and evaluated. Kinetics of IgG response to meningococcal antigens (outer membrane proteins, polysaccharide, lypooligosaccharide of these serogroups) in sera of rabbits immunized orally with these preparations was measured. Sharp rise of IgG levels (on 2 - 3 orders) compared to baseline has been detected as well as persistence of high titers during the observation period (322 days).

The content of N. meningitidis antigens with epitopes cross-reacting with human antigens was studied in the dynamics of the meningococci cultivation. The absence of these antigens in the culture in the middle of the exponential phase of growth and their presence in the culture at the end of the stationary growth phase of growth were shown. Thus the expediency of using the culture in the middle of the exponential phase of growth for obtaining meningococcal (serogroups A, B and C) vaccines was demonstrated. The trend, found to be promising for the development of immunologically safe vaccines which contained no antigens having common epitopes with human antigens, was determined.

The blood sera of rabbits, immunized with preparations obtained from N. meningitidis of serogroups A, B or C, cultivated under the stress conditions, were studied. These sera were found to contain IgG antibodies not only to N. meningitidis antigens, but also to the bacterial antigens of 12 species. The sera of rabbits, immunized with meningococcal preparation of serogroup A, were found to have the elevated levels of IgG antibodies, in comparison with the control, to the antigens of 3 other bacterial species; the blood sera of rabbits, immunized with meningococcal preparation of serogroup B, were found the elevated levels of IgG antibodies to the antigens of 11 other bacterial species; and the blood sera of rabbits, immunized with meningococcal preparation of serogroup C, to the antigens of 9 other bacterial species. The study of serogroup B meningococci, used as an example, revealed the influence of the growth phase of the culture on the content of cross-reacting antigens. Their greatest amount was determined at the stationary phase when the stressor effect on the culture reached its maximum and their least amount, at the exponential phase when the stressor effect on the culture was minimal. It was, therefore, found to be expedient to obtain immunodiagnostic and test systems from N. meningitidis cultures, grown to middle of the exponential phase of growth.

Various species and genera of bacterial show the same responses to low temperature. Cold induces cold shock genes, by causing significant changes in the regulation of protein synthesis. The synthesis of major proteins in the microbial cell is suppressed. However, there is synthesis of a great deal of new proteins, the so-called cold shock ones. The chief protein in this family is E. coli CspA that activates the translation of other cold shock genes and negatively regulates the expression of its own gene. E. coli CspA homologies were identified in many bacteria. They can be also identified in other microorganisms, including the pathogens of infectious diseases. This can be attributable to the presence of common antigens in different bacteria. The data presented should be borne in mind in identifying bacteria and in designing immunodiagnostic agents if there is a culture cooling stage in their technology.

The authors examined the antigenic complexes obtained from serogroup B Neisseria meningitidis strain 125 cells grown in the bioreactor to different phases of growth in the reaction of gel precipitation and counter immunophoresis in a periodical fashion. A set of serotypic antigens was shown to increase from 3 to 9 with cultural growth. Their largest quantities were seen in the cells grown till the end of the stationary growth phase, the concentration of high-molecular weight peptides rising from 19% (in the exponential growth phase cells) to 54% (in the stationary growth phase ones). The revealed regularities were evidenced by gel precipitation examinations of the sera from rabbits immunized with meningococci grown till different growth phases. At the same time, there were the largest quantities of serotypic antigenic precipitation bands when the sera obtained in the culture grown till the end of the stationary growth phase were used. It cannot be excluded that the results depend on the combined effects of several stressors on Neisseria meningitidis in the transition from the exponential to stationary growth phase, as resulted from the increased synthesis of high-molecular weight proteins that seem to act as protectors.

A new technology of deriving the whole-culture peroral meningococcal mono-vaccines of serogroups A, B and C from the acetone-inactivated cultures was experimentally substantiated. The latter cultures were obtained through computer-aided continuous-flow cultivation of Neisseria meningitides of the above serogroups in the bioreactor with a synthetic nutrient medium. The whole-culture meningococcal mono-preparation of 3 serogroups comprised a complete set of antibodies, i.e. polysaccharides (PS), external membrane proteins (EMP) and lipopolysaccharides (LPP), in their native condition. High levels of IgG to PS, EMP and LPP were detected in blood sera of rabbits, which had been perorally immunized by the above preparations; such high levels persisted for a long time (303 days--observation period). It is noteworthy, that in accumulating of IgG to all investigated antigens of meningococcus of serogroups A and C, the optimal doses of whole-culture peroral monovaccines did not exceed the culture doses used to derive the hyper-immune sera at intravenous immunization.

Research data on common stressor proteins of bacteria obtained during recent 10 years are updated and analyzed. Bacteria of one and the same species were shown to give similar response to the action of different stressors; the main stressor proteins of different bacteria appeared to be homologous; bacteria have cross protection from different stressors. In addition, some common stressor proteins of bacteria were found to be homologous with human antigens that is of great importance for immunobiotechnology.

Information on acidic stress in bacteria, studied not only on the phenomenological, but also molecular and genetic levels, are systematized. Acidic stress in bacteria, appearing as the result of the acidification of the medium, is characterized by many events on the level of gene regulation. An increased expression of some genes and a decreased expression of others result in growth deceleration, quantitative and qualitative changes in the synthesis of proteins. Some of the newly synthesized proteins ensure the survival of bacteria in a medium with higher acidity and their protection from other stresses. The applied importance of acidic stress is relevant to some aspects of biotechnology, immunobiology and medicine.

The work deals with the optimization of the cultivation of C. diphtheriae with a view to obtaining diphtheria toxin--toxoid on the basis of the study of the kinetics of microbial growth and toxin formation. The combined cultivation process consisting of 3 cycles has been experimentally developed and realized under industrial conditions. The use of this cultivation method has made it possible to obtain more balanced cultures and to standardize the biological properties of the biomass and toxin thus obtained. The characteristic features of the toxoid preparations obtained on the basis of this method are a high degree of purification, good immunogenic properties and constant fractional composition; their degree of homogeneity approximates the molecular homogeneous state.

The analysis of literature has made it possible to establish the priority of Russian research works made in the 1970-80s on the subject of starvation of bacteria caused by substrate limitation as well as research made in the 1990s concerning starvation of bacteria. This state is characterized by synthesis of additional proteins, so-called stress proteins, which not only ensure the survival of bacteria under the conditions of substrate limitation, but also protect them from a number of other stressors. In spite of the fact that genetic mechanisms regulating the synthesis of some stressor proteins have been revealed their significance for microbiological technology is not yet clear.

The article deals with the study of the kinetics of the processes occurring in the population of B. pertussis grown in a semisynthetic culture medium. On the basis of the mathematical description of the specific growth rate the factors permitting the regulation of the processes of the cultivation of B. pertussis have been revealed. New prolonged multicyclic combined exponential and continuous processes of the cultivation of B. pertussis have been worked out and introduced into practice. These processes are important for the improvement of the modern technology of obtaining B. pertussis biomass, suitable for the production of prophylactic preparations.

The processes of the cultivation of N. meningitidis, serogroups A, B and C, in a liquid synthetic culture medium have been studied. Strictly group-specific biomass has been obtained. The maximum productivity at all stages of the batch cultivation of N. meningitidis strains 125 and 133 in this medium does not differ from that at similar stages of cultivation in modified Cohen-Wheller semisynthetic medium. In the serotype antigen preparations obtained from N. meningitidis strain 125 grown in the above-mentioned liquid synthetic culture medium basic polypeptides with a molecular weight of 33000, 36000 and 41000 D have been detected. Their presence in N. meningitidis cells is linked with the growth phase of the population.

The authors present a classification of the process of cultivation of the microorganisms, which are divided into periodic, quasi-continuous (semi-continuous and multicyclic) and continuous. The advantages of the quasi-continuous processes in comparison with the periodic ones (obtaining the required amount of biomasses at shorter periods) and the continuous ones (no special expensive apparatus is required) are demonstrated. The question on the expediency of organizing the structural subdivision for the cultivation of different microorganism species at the bacterial preparation plants is raised.

Criterion of the synchronization (CS) of cells division for S. typhi population is proposed. The criterion is based on the assumption of the normal distribution of cells with different generation time in the population after stressor (shock) action. CS is equal to the ratio of the dispersion of the generation time of cells in the population to the average generation time of the whole population and determined from the parameters of the mathematical model. The quantitative values of the parameters of the mathematical model were obtained by the minimization of error between the calculation and experimental data. CS was used for the evaluation and choice of the optimum stressor action in the synchronization of the division of S. typhi.

The study of economic and metabolic coefficients under different conditions of batch and continuous cultivation with the use of S. typhi, a facultative anaerobe, as a model has demonstrated that the functional state of the microbial population is determined by the phase of the development of the culture, the composition of the culture medium, the conditions of aeration and stirring, the concentration of the energy-providing substrate and the dilution rate in continuous cultivation. The economic coefficient with respect to the energy-providing substrate has been found to be the main characteristic of the functional state of the population: the high values of this characteristic correspond to the physiological state of the population. The decrease of the economic coefficient below a certain critical value is indicative of the pathological state of the population.

The experimental study of conditions for the optimization of the batch cultivation of P. aeruginosa has been made. As revealed in this study the aim of this cultivation can be achieved by using exponentially growing culture in a dose of 1.10(9) cells/ml as seed material and by ensuring the conditions of rational air supply during the main cultivation process.

The preparations of lipopolysaccharide (LPS) were obtained from N.meningitidis cells grown in synthetic nutrient medium in a fermenter. Different N.meningitidis strains, groups A, B, C, were found to give different yield of the preparation of LPS: the maximum yield was obtained from N.meningitidis cells C 133 and the minimum yield, from N.meningitidis cells B 125. The comparison of group B strains 125 and 150 showed that the former gave a higher yield of LPS. The influence of the phase of growth on the yield of the preparation of LPS obtained from N.meningitidis cells 125 was shown to be manifested under the conditions of oxygen excess; in the exponential phase the highest yield of the preparation was observed. Oxygen dissolved in the medium was found to influence the yield of the preparation of LPS: with the same content of glucose in the medium the yield of LPS was higher under the conditions of the limited concentration of oxygen; with the same concentration of oxygen in the medium the yield of LPS increased with the increase of the concentration of glucose.
